🛠 Step-by-Step Instructions

Managing your wells fargo auto loan payment portal is simple once you know where to start. Here’s how you do it:

1. Go to the official auto loans payment page.

2. Log in using your Wells Fargo Online credentials. Need help? Visit the Wells Fargo login guide for step-by-step support.

3. Once logged in, select your auto loan account from your dashboard.

4. Click “Make a Payment.” You can pay from your Wells Fargo bank account or add an external account.

5. Choose your payment amount—minimum, full, or a custom amount. It’s smart to pay a little extra if your budget allows, helping reduce your interest rate and total loan cost.

6. Pick your payment date. You can make a one-time payment or set up recurring monthly payments for peace of mind.

7. Review your payment details and confirm. You’ll get a confirmation email after submitting.

⚡ Tips to Get the Best Rate

Before you even start making payments, focus on securing a low interest rate. This makes every dollar work harder for you.

Compare offers from several lenders—not just Wells Fargo. Use the Wells Fargo vehicle financing page to review loan options, but check rates with your local bank or credit union as well.

Choose the shortest loan term you can comfortably afford. While longer terms lower monthly payments, they may increase the total interest paid.

Increase your down payment if possible. A higher down payment reduces monthly payments and total interest.

Micro-example: Sarah compared rates between Wells Fargo and her credit union. By choosing a 48-month term and putting 15% down, she saved $1,200 in interest.

🧠 Common Mistakes to Avoid

Don’t ignore your payment due date—late payments hurt your credit score and add fees.

Relying on just one lender for quotes means you might miss a better deal. Always do a lender comparison.

Never skip reading the fine print on your monthly payment amount and loan term—surprises here get expensive fast.

Auto-renewing without reviewing your payment methods can cause failed transactions. Update your information in the bill pay portal if you change banks or cards.

🔍 Common Car Finance Scenarios and Solutions

wells fargo auto loan payment portal

 

Car financing can look different depending on your situation. Here are common scenarios and how to handle them:

  • Bad Credit: Try using a co-signer or making a larger down payment. Wells Fargo’s FAQ page covers options for less-than-ideal credit.
  • No Down Payment: You can still get approved, but expect a higher interest rate. Shop around and use multiple payment options to manage costs.
  • Self-Employed Borrower: Use tax returns and bank statements as proof of income. Check the Wells Fargo assistance page for help with documentation.
  • Refinancing Your Loan: If rates drop, use the auto loans site to see if refinancing can lower your payment or shorten your term.
